"Disaster relief", writes Shashik Silva (Shashik Dhanushka), "is never just about the money or the process. It is about what people bring with them when they access relief, their memories, their political loyalties, and their sense of who they are in the community."
Shashik Silva | Ditwah Relief Management: Politics and Perceptions in โKolamba Gamaโ
Shashik Silva is Chief Operations Officer of the Social Scientistsโ Association (SSA) and the Quantitative Research Lead for the SSA January 2026 survey on public perceptions of Cyclone Ditwah impact, response and recovery.

Jonathan Spencer concludes the Polity Magazine memorial on Gananath Obeyesekere, with a sweep through the 14 preceding pieces, gleaning of a teacher/colleague/friend. In his own appreciation, Spencer writes of Obeyesekere's work as a site of engagement between past and present: whether as collector and of the oral tradition; interpreter of the new and shocking; or moral commentator on contemporary events.

"A true academic colleague", writes Dennis B. McGilvray of Gananath Obeyesekere, whom he first met in Peradeniya in August 1969, and with whom friendship grew over the decades notwithstanding quarrel over Brahmanical priestly ideology and its influence on Hindu Tamil women in east coast .
Dennis B. McGilvray | Gananath Obeyesekere: Dazzling Scholar of Integrity
Dennis B. McGilvray is Professor of Anthropology emeritus at the University of Colorado Boulder, and a past president of the American Institute of Sri Lankan Studies (AISLS). Gananath Obeyesekere was not only a brilliant academic but also intellectually fearless and honest, writes feminist scholar Selvy Thiruchandran. Though often criticised by Sinhala nationalists for questioning local myths shaped by ethnocentrism and linguistic , such attacks were, as a Tamil proverb suggests, like barking at the moon. Personal glimpses ranging from fireworks at an ICES seminar in Colombo, to sharing kool and payasam on Dharmaraja Hill in .
